Trio of teens charged with arson of former Lewiston lumber company

Three teenagers have been charged with arson after police say they set two fires at the old Pineland Lumber Co. in Lewiston.

According to our news partners at CBS13, the fire happened on Avon Street around 6:30 p.m. on Tuesday.

The fire caused heavy damage to one of the buildings on the site, according to police. These buildings were abandoned.

A team of investigators from the State Fire Marshal’s Office and the Lewiston Police Department investigated the incident and discovered that three teenage boys, ages 13, 14, and 15, were responsible for setting the fires.

The three teens, all from Lewiston, were arrested and charged with Arson and released into the custody of their parents.
